Phoenix Contact IB IL AI 2/SF

Key Features

  • 1High Accuracy Measurement: Measures signals with high precision, ensuring reliable data acquisition.
  • 2Rapid Signal Acquisition: Acquires measurement values extremely quickly, reducing downtime and improving efficiency.
  • 3Versatile Signal Input: Connects both voltage and current signals, accommodating a wide range of sensor types.
  • 4Independent Channel Parameterization: Each channel can be parameterized independently via the bus system, enhancing customization options.
  • 5Fast Process Data Update: Updates process data for both channels within a maximum of 1.5 ms, ensuring real-time monitoring capabilities.
